Overall, I see him having a very strong focus on harnessing & establishing efficient control in his environment in order to garner recognition for his achievements (unhealthy Te + Enneagram 3w4), intensely fixating on this singular vision, strategizing towards it, & resorting to manipulative & underhanded tactics to keep it firmly fixed in his crosshairs (Ni), materializing it concretely & effectively in the world around him (Ni-Se + Te), being alert & opportunistic as situations develop & seizing these opportunities (tertiary Se), and being keenly observant, vigilant & responsive to influences threatening his position of control or disrupting the order in his established regime (Te-Se). His ultimate weakness & downfall was a lack of awareness to how his vision and lust for control & recognition was destroying him (inferior Fi). Also something to consider I think is his off-screen activity prior to when the movie itself takes place. When he invaded the other game & got it unplugged along with his original game, he went into hiding somewhere for a period of time. Following this escape, he did not resume his activities & start targeting the existing games immediately afterwards.. he withdrew & waited for the right game to come along that suited his purpose, which ended up being Sugar Rush. His "purpose" remained consistent with his original outline, and it gets refined into a strong vision. The intricacies of the regime he established in Sugar Rush I think reflect the time & headspace that he ostensibly dedicated to organizing & refining his vision into a functioning model. He has a singular focus on one goal and he prioritizes the achieved result, & his behavior is extremely deliberate.. he's not scattered, divergent, open-ended, & seeking out new possibilities like Ne, at least from what I observed. Biografia

King Candy (real name Turbo) is the main antagonist of Disney's 2012 animated feature film Wreck-It Ralph. He was the self-proclaimed ruler of Sugar Rush, a kart-racing video game set in a candy-themed kingdom. Originating from TurboTime, Turbo was once the most beloved character in the arcade, until his popularity was superseded by newer games. Mad with jealousy, Turbo sought to reclaim the spotlight by "game-jumping" into other games and taking them over, coining the term "going Turbo". He eventually gained control of Sugar Rush by reprogramming the world in his image and installing himself as sovereign, under the guise of a kindly king, usurping the throne from Vanellope von Schweetz, who is the true ruler of Sugar Rush.
